read.psv <-
function(fn, nsamples=10000)
{
#This function reads the binary output from ADMB
#-mcsave command line option.
#fn = paste(ifile,'.psv',sep='')
filen <- file(fn, "rb")
nopar <- readBin(filen, what = integer(), n = 1)
mcmc <- readBin(filen, what = numeric(), n = nopar * nsamples)
mcmc <- matrix(mcmc, byrow = TRUE, ncol = nopar)
close(filen)
return(mcmc)
}
